Azerbaijan announced on 26 June 2013 its withdrawal from the Nabucco West Pipeline (Turkey, Bulgaria, Romania, Hungary). The country will export its oil to Europe through the Trans-Adriatic Pipeline (Greece, Albania, Italy).
The Trans-Adriatic is a joint venture company involving Axpo (Switzerland 42.5%), Statoil (Norway, 42.5%) and E.ON Ruhrgas (Germany, 15%).
The construction of Nabucco East started losing momentum already in December 2011. Azerbaijan’s pullout from the western segment could deal the fatal blow to this U.S.-sponsored project.
